In the Tyumen region, fishermen, breaking the laws, caught 5 thousand sturgeon and sterlet

In the Tobolsk region, three people, two women and a man, are standing trial on charges of illegally catching Red List fish, which led to damage to the state amounting to more than 91 million rubles. According to information provided by the Tyumen Regional Prosecutor’s Office on December 29, the defendants used a motor boat and fishing nets to illegally catch Red Book species of fish, including sterlet and Siberian sturgeon, on the Irtysh River in the Tobolsk region from 2017 to 2023. Their actions led to the killing of more than 5 thousand individuals of these species.

Tobolyak residents planned to sell the fish they caught, and now they are facing charges in two criminal cases – for illegal production of state-protected fish species on an especially large scale and storage of food products without labeling, reports nashgorod.ru.
